在做一些介面的時候,比如返回資料中有乙個時間的屬性,它的值是使用unix時間戳表示的,當我們處理它(儲存到本地或者格式化前台展示)時需要轉換成日期時間,在此就需要根據時間戳轉換為日期時間
(注:unix時間戳是當前標準時區時間與2023年1月1日所經歷的總秒數)
///這裡乘以10000000是因為second與tick的換算,+621355968000000000l 是因為2023年1月1日的ticks為621355968000000000l;///根據時間戳轉換為當前時間
//////
時間戳(精確到秒)
///public
static datetime converttimespantodatetime(long
timespan)
(new datetime(1970,1,1使用:)).ticks
//621355968000000000
console.writeline(converttimespantodatetime(1476800237));console.readkey();
SQLServer中將時間戳轉換為時間格式
分享一下我老師大神的人工智慧教程!零基礎,通俗易懂!在sql中將時間戳轉換為時間型別 sql裡面有個dateadd的函式。時間戳就是乙個從1970 01 01 08 00 00到時間的相隔的秒數。所以只要把這個時間戳加上1970 01 01 08 00 00這個時間就可以得到你想要的時間了selec...
SQLServer中將時間戳轉換為時間格式
在sql中將時間戳轉換為時間型別 sql裡面有個dateadd的函式。時間戳就是乙個從1970 01 01 08 00 00到時間的相隔的秒數。所以只要把這個時間戳加上1970 01 01 08 00 00這個時間就可以得到你想要的時間了select dateadd second,126873842...
時間字串轉換為時間戳
遇到乙個問題,把形如20150728102148的字串轉換為時間戳。在shell和awk中沒有找到解決方案,但是卻找到了乙個c語言的辦法,程式如下 include include include int main int argc,char ar 利用strptime和strftime函式就可以實現...